After days of digging around I have found out that the boot issue on my motherboard is something to to do with Erp settings. However, I have already disabled Erp ready in the bios settings and the issue still occurs. Of my system turning on for a second or two and then it shutting down and then automactically booting into windows. I have read something about S4 and S5 power settings but apparently that what causes the issue. But in recent testing I have found that If i set my ram speeds to auto and not 3000Mhz it boots perfectly fine without any issues or double booting. Could this be a motherboard issue, RAM  or CPU issue??? I am super confussed and the hours of research has not helped just want a solution. I have my pc in a UPS and this is powered down each night. So this issue is starting to become a pain.
